JUSTICE ASHUTOSH KUMAR ORAL ORDER 26-04-2018 The petitioners seek bail in anticipation of their arrest in connection with Lakhisarai (Kabaiya) P.S. Case No. 15 of 2018 dated 09.01.2018 instituted for the offences under Sections 341, 323, 307, 379, 504, 34 of the Indian Penal Code.

The petitioners who are ladies are alleged to have caught hold of the waist of the informant whereas other family members of the petitioners are said to have assaulted him by means of hard and blunt substance. The occurrence took place because of the dispute over burning of fire. The injuries suffered by the informant are stated to be simple in nature.

No.21480 of 2018 (3) dt.26-04-2018 2/2 The learned counsel for the petitioners, however submits that the petitioners have not assaulted the informant and a counter case also has been lodged by the petitioner No. 2, leading to registration of Lakhisarai P.S. Case No. 16 of 2018.

Considering the aforesaid facts and circumstances and the nature of accusation, let the petitioners, above named, in the event of their arrest or surrender before learned Court below within a period of four weeks from today, be released on bail on their furnishing bail bonds of Rs. 10,000/-(ten thousand) each with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Chief Judicial Magistrate, Lakhisarai in connection with Lakhisarai (Kabaiya) P.S. Case No. 15 of 2018.
